The Nikkei surged again today, the 225-stock index gaining nearly 3 percent, but that bonanza held little of the catalytic effect it did Monday. Frankfurt's DAX rose 1 percent and London's FTSE 100 fell 0.4. In New York, profit taking after three big days of gains pushed theDow down 47.65 to 7650.57. The Nasdaq was off 13.67 to 1600.44. The most-active list was cluttered with tech and telecom issues, with AT&T gaining 8 percent.
